Notes about Gerritje Pater

VI-b : Melis Lieftink, geboren te Amerongen op 1 januari 1865, zoon van Derk Lieftink (V-a) en Jannigje van Ginkel.

Hij is getrouwd te Amerongen op 7 december 1889, op 24-jarige leeftijd met Gerritje Pater (14 jaar oud), geboren te Leersum in het jaar 1875, dochter van Kors Pater en Gerritje van Grootveld.

Uit dit huwelijk:

1 : Dirk Lieftink, geboren te Amerongen op 13 februari 1890, volgt onder VII-b.

2 : Gerritje Lieftink, geboren te Renswoude in het jaar 1892, overleden te Amerongen op 7 november 1918, 26 jaar oud.
Zij is getrouwd te Renswoude op 31 augustus 1917, op 25-jarige leeftijd met Aalbertus van der Scheur (35 jaar oud), geboren te Veenendaal in het jaar 1882, overleden na 1918, minstens 36 jaar oud, zoon van Aalbert van der Scheur en Willemijntje van der Meijden.

3 : Kors Lieftink, geboren op 5 november 1893, overleden te Renswoude op 17 december 1893, 42 dagen oud.

4 : Grietje Lieftink, geboren te Renswoude in het jaar 1901.
Zij is getrouwd te Amerongen op 2 maart 1922, op 21-jarige leeftijd met Evert Jan van de Pol (48 jaar oud), geboren te Amerongen in het jaar 1874, zoon van Cornelis van de Pol en Johanna Veldhuizen.

5 : Gerrit Lieftink, geboren in februari 1905, overleden te Renswoude op 2 juli 1905, 5 maanden oud.

6 : Cornelia Jacoba Lieftink, geboren in september 1906, overleden te Renswoude op 15 april 1907, 7 maanden oud.
